Only to Devon this time, but between the first two tank fills it was 241 miles at 20.1mpg, actually a little better than I was expecting. Most of that was motorway cruising and when possible in the 70's mph. I'm a believer in running in so very light throttle at the moment, not using ACC/CC up the steeper inclines, etc. Still only 450 miles on the clock but later this month will be doing a trip to Austrian Alps.

No, currently a full tank shows a range of about 350 miles. To get that first consumption calculation I ignored the first full tank, as there was a lot of engine running on tickover during the handover process etc, but then took the mileage at the next top up back to full and again at the next top up. That was the 241 miles between fills that were not complete tank fills from empty. Hope that makes sense? Rather than rely on the car's computer I feel that taking mileages at each fill gives a more accurate figure. I use Fuelly to record the data so that will grow over time to give an average consumption with a mix of journey types and distances.
